# Pagination config — Lanternfish Public API
#
# Welcome aboard. All list endpoints are cursor-paginated; offset params
# were removed in v3. PAGE_SIZE_DEFAULT=25 and PAGE_SIZE_MAX=100 are hard
# caps enforced at the gateway, not per-route. Cursors are opaque — never
# parse them client-side or in tests. Raising PAGE_SIZE_MAX needs a perf
# review first. Cursors are signed before leaving the service, and the
# signing secret is set on the line directly below.

vault entry, yagef-bahop: COURIER_KEY29=5cc62eb51255862256337c33c5be9

// FUEL_REPORT_SCHEMA_VERSION — Halloway Fleet fuel-usage report.
// Plugin authors: rows are liters-per-segment, aggregated by the
// Halloway core before your hooks run. Never re-aggregate; doing so
// double-counts idle burn. Schema bumps are announced one release
// ahead, and old versions stay readable for two cycles. Validate
// your plugin against the report token below.

pipeline stamp: htk4_66df

Welcome, plugin folks! Snapgrove (our UI snapshot-testing service) runs in three environments: sandbox, staging, and prod. Sandbox is where your plugin should live until it stops mangling baselines — it resets nightly, so don't store anything precious there. Staging mirrors prod's renderer versions but with looser rate limits, which makes it great for diff-heavy test suites. Prod is invite-only for plugins; ping the platform crew when you're ready. Each environment reads its own config bundle, and sandbox currently ships with these values:

config for yadup-yahop:
OLIAX_LOG_LEVEL=error
OLIAX_METRICS_HOST=metrics.oliax.qirvanlabs.internal
OLIAX_POOL_SIZE=32

// Spreadsheet export memory tuning — Tablaro export service.
// Large workbooks are streamed row-by-row rather than materialized,
// but style dictionaries and merged-cell maps must stay resident for
// the whole export. These constants bound that resident set and the
// flush cadence of the row buffer. Changing them affects peak RSS on
// the Ostwick worker pool, so re-run the memory harness before any
// edit. The values below were validated against the 400k-row corpus.

tuning table, kawep-tawif:
CAPS = {
    "olidor": 80,
    "belion": 7,
    "quenys": 225,
    "druox": 839,
    "fraath": 482,
}